Output b99a85d522bd48cbb5880ea132ab1054f9f371046384d0bd18390f6c1e445f9d:1

value
21690257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e9b7aa5a3bf284661df93ab1efc53059a58683 OP_EQUAL
address
3Doo6qZJcszKZi3LFXA5Q6y6Ku33o3jyGw
transaction
b99a85d522bd48cbb5880ea132ab1054f9f371046384d0bd18390f6c1e445f9d
confirmations
352466
spent
true